@sbin, Go into Preferences, Plugins, Device Interface Plugins, Cybook Gen 3. Check the Save template, is it the same as the default in add/save?

Yes, it is!
I changed it to my preferred template and that worked. But now I can't change it from preferences>add/save>sending to device; whatever I may specify, the template used is always the one on the device interface plugin. If I delete the default template there, calibre doesn't send any file at all. (I don't know if calibre is supposed to behave like this or not, so maybe this last detail may be inconsequential) Last edited by sbin; 01-07-2010 at 04:37 AM. |

I've changed the behavior so that when a device specific template is missing it uses the global one from add/save.
